Heads up, new folks: if the Pagewright incremental rebuild only regenerates half the docs site, it's usually a stale dependency graph cache. Clear the .pagecache folder and rerun — full rebuild takes ~4 min, don't panic. If it still misses pages, grab the failing job and reference the token below.

build token for tajeg-bajep: htk14_409ba9df6b8acb

// TENANT_QUOTA_DEFAULT_RPS
//
// Default requests-per-second quota applied to any tenant without an
// explicit override in the Dunwick control plane. Plugins must treat
// 429 responses as retryable with backoff; hard-coding this value is
// unsupported since operators may lower it per region. The default
// was last tuned in the release identified below.

session token of kahog-bahif = htk9_f63daec35

**Wiki access — Cobblenut onboarding.** Roles: Reader, Editor, Steward. Readers see published pages only. Editors can draft and publish in their team space. Stewards manage permissions and archival; limited to two per team. Requests go through the access queue, reviewed at the weekly sync. New Stewards must initialize their permissions vault on first login using the recovery passphrase provided below.

unlock words, fawig-bagef: olidor-holir-istox-holath-tamys-quenion-giliel

Quarterly Planning Note — Revised Commission Scheme

From next quarter, Bremhall Logistics will replace flat-rate commissions with a tiered structure weighted toward multi-year contracts. Modelling by the Tarnwick office suggests payout costs rise 4% while retention improves materially. Regional leads have been briefed; objections were minor. The board should note the scheme interacts with pricing strategy, as set out in the confidential note below.

confidential, yahaf-bahip: Only 3 of the 100 pilot accounts renewed Druath, so a churn review is set for January 15.

Step 7: Configure worker auth. Transcoda farm nodes reject unsigned job submissions as of v5. Plugin authors: set TRANSCODA_QUEUE_URL and TRANSCODA_REGION in your .env, then restart the worker pool. Codec presets are unchanged. The node signing secret is mandatory and must appear in the .env on the following line.

env line for yahaf-kageg: VAULT_KEY5=978f5